Police Nab 9 Kidnapping Kingpins in Rivers

By
Dcp Don N. Awunah, Fsi
-
October 21, 2016
IGP Police Ibrahim Idris
IGP Police Ibrahim Idris

IGP-Mr-Ibrahim-IdrisThe Inspector General of Police, IGP Ibrahim K. Idris NPM, mni, has assured Nigerians that the Nigeria Police Force is ever ready and more determined to make sure that all those who engage in vicious crime such as kidnappings, armed robbery and other criminal activities do not escape justice. It is in line with this stance that made the operatives of the Intelligence Response Team (IRT) to swing into action to salvage the incessant menace.

The enliven team, on 12th October, 2016 launched a massive onslaught on the kidnappers of some residents of GRA Phase II, Port Harcourt main town, Borikiri General Area and YKC axis of woji in Rivers state. This feat yielded prompt outcome as the hoodlums were arrested as a result of due diligence and intelligence exhibited by members of the Police Force complimented by public spirited citizens eager to curb crimes in the society.  The suspects who were responsible for most kidnappings in Port Harcourt were arrested at different locations in Rivers state.

Suspects arrested are:

   i.  Daniel Gabriel ‘M’ 33 Years (gang leader)

   ii. Alaso Igodo    ‘M’ 23 Years

   iii. Akeodi Aselemi ‘M’ 34 Years

   iv. Ayibinmoter Livinus ‘M’ 25 Years

   v. Anikunka Anikunka ‘M’ 33 Years

   vi Biebele Elijah ‘M’ 34 Years

   vii.   Efiya Anda  ‘M’  34 Years

    viii. Daniel Lessor ‘M’ 31 Years

    ix .  Isaac Reuben ‘M’ 27 Years

          Exhibits

i.             One (1) AKA 47 Rifle with bridge NO. 0731

ii.           Four  (4) AKA 47 Magazines with 42 live ammunitions

iii.          Four (4) Face Mask

iv.         One (1) Green Mazda Saloon car used by the syndicate as operational vehicle.

In a similar development, it will be recalled that some residents of an Estate in Isheri area of Lagos State were kidnapped on 27/09/2016 and the Intelligence Response Team swung into action and arrested four (4) of the kidnappers. The spirited effort of the team led to the arrest of the firth gang member one Temmi Enormi ‘M’ 31 years. The suspect was arrested in Lagos State on 07/10/2016 at 0200hrs and confessed to be a member of the Isheri Landlord kidnapping and was confirmed by other gang members earlier arrested.

The IGP wishes to restate the commitment of the Nigeria Police force in ensuring that all forms of crimes and particularly kidnap for ransom and other violent crimes are brought to a bearable and tolerable state throughout the country. He urges Nigerians to always be law abiding and see themselves as stakeholders in the fight against crime and criminality.

DCP DON N. AWUNAH, fsi
FORCE PUBLIC RELATIONS OFFICER,
FORCE HEADQUARTERS,

ABUJA.
